BRONZE KELINTANG MUSIC IN TANJUNG JABUNG TIMUR REGENCY IN THE CULTURAL LANDSCAPE OF SOUTHEAST ASIA: Musik Kelintang Perunggu Di Kabupaten Tanjung Jabung Timur Dalam Lanskap Budaya Asia Tenggara

Abstract

This study examines Bronze Kelintang Music in East Tanjung Jabung Regency within the analytical framework of the Southeast Asian cultural landscape. Although Malay musical traditions have been widely discussed in ethnomusicological studies, limited scholarship has positioned Bronze Kelintang within the broader maritime cultural configuration of Southeast Asia. This study addresses this gap by reconstructing its historical trajectories and analyzing its functional transformation within regional networks of cultural interaction. Employing historical methods with a qualitative approach, the research integrates literature review, comparative organological analysis, and socio-cultural interpretation. The findings reveal that the bronze pencon-based structure of Bronze Kelintang exhibits organological affinities with Southeast Asian gong-chime traditions, indicating cultural diffusion processes shaped by maritime trade and migration. Its function has shifted from sacred ritual contexts embedded in cosmological belief systems to representational performances in contemporary public spaces, reflecting broader socio-cultural restructuring in coastal Malay communities. Theoretically, this study contributes to Southeast Asian cultural landscape discourse by conceptualizing Bronze Kelintang as a material-cultural node that mediates local identity formation and regional interaction. This perspective extends cultural landscape analysis beyond spatial representation toward understanding musical instruments as historical markers of maritime connectivity. Contemporary challenges include limited instrument sustainability, weak regeneration, and insufficient community-based preservation mechanisms. An integrative preservation strategy that incorporates historical continuity, regional interconnectivity, and cultural policy support is therefore necessary.
